The Medical Workforce Administrator at Queen Victoria Hospital NHS Foundation Trust plays a key role in supporting the Head of Medical Workforce with the recruitment, onboarding, and management of medical and dental staff in compliance with NHS standards. This position involves ensuring the efficient handling of documentation for revalidation and appraisals, managing the recruitment lifecycle for Deanery/Training and Trust vacancies, and addressing day-to-day inquiries from medical professionals and managers. The administrator will also oversee the compliance of working patterns on eRota and ensure timely submission of payroll data.
Additionally, the successful candidate will be responsible for maintaining the eAppraisal and Revalidation system for Consultants and SAS doctors, producing reports related to the medical workforce, and facilitating seamless onboarding processes. Queen Victoria Hospital is recognized for providing outstanding care and specializes in reconstructive surgery, burns care, and rehabilitation services, with a focus on training and development for staff to enhance their skills and support continuing education.

Rated GOOD overall with outstanding care by the CQC. A specialist NHS hospital providing life-changing reconstructive surgery, burns care and rehabilitation services across the South of England and beyond.
We specialise in conditions of the eyes (corneoplastics), hands, head and neck cancer and skin cancer, reconstructive breast surgery, maxillofacial surgery and prosthetics, providing regional and national services in these areas of clinical expertise. Our world-leading clinical teams also treat more common conditions of the eyes, hands, skin, and teeth for the people of East Grinstead and the surrounding areas. In addition, QVH provides a minor injuries unit, expert therapies, a sleep service, and a growing portfolio of community-based services. Patients consistently rate QVH amongst the top hospitals in the country for quality of care.
Our success is underpinned by the skills and enthusiasm of our staff and a strong culture of partnership. We are fully committed to training and development of the workforce with support for continuing education and learning.
